  • Patent number: 9505392
    Abstract: An air brake lock assembly helps to prevent air brake actuation knobs from being actuated. The air brake lock in accordance with the present invention is a theft-prevention device that mounts over the air brake knobs on the dash of a semi-truck cab. It is installed between the dash and the knobs and, when locked, the assembly prevents the knobs from being pushed in. If the air brake knobs cannot be pushed back in, the air brake will remain locked and the truck and trailer will remain immobile. In one embodiment of the present invention, the assembly includes a base and an enclosure for each brake knob. An air brake lock is disposed between the knobs such that the knobs can be selectively locked and unlocked. In one embodiment, the assembly is spring-loaded. In another embodiment, the assembly is not spring-loaded.

  • Patent number: 8276416
    Abstract: A master key lock includes a lock cylinder having a keyway for receiving a key, a sleeve about the cylinder, a plurality of wafer tumblers, a master key and a spring operable to axially move the sleeve relative to the cylinder when the master key is inserted into the keyway. A system that uses the master key lock includes a lock case wherein the sleeve is disposed between the cylinder and the lock case, the sleeve being axially movable within the case. The sleeve comprises a plurality of transversely disposed slots for engaging the plurality of wafer tumblers such that the lock is unlocked by insertion of a key or a master key. A method of using the master key lock is also disclosed.

  • Publication number: 20080282755
    Abstract: A codeable lock, operable by an authorized key, includes a housing defining a longitudinal axis, a lock cylinder positioned within the housing and selectively rotatable relative to the housing about the longitudinal axis, and a sidebar moveable between a locked position, in which at least a portion of the sidebar is engaged with the lock cylinder and the housing to prevent rotation of the lock cylinder relative to the housing, and an unlocked position, in which the sidebar is disengaged from at least one of the housing and the lock cylinder. The codeable lock also includes a codebar positioned within the lock cylinder. The codebar is moveable from an uncoded state to a coded state upon insertion of the authorized key into the lock cylinder and by securing the codebar to the sidebar. The codeable lock further includes a tumbler positioned within the lock cylinder and engaged with the codebar.
